Synthesis, characterization, spectroscopic and electrochemical properties of trans,trans,trans-bis(triphenyl phosphine) bis(aroyl hydrazonato)ruthenium(II) complexes
Authors:Dipankar Mishra  Alexander J Blake
Institution:a Department of Chemistry, Bengal Engineering and Science University, Shibpur, Howrah 711 103, India
b School of Chemistry, The University of Nottingham, University Park, Nottingham NG7 2RD, England, UK
Abstract:Four ruthenium (II) complexes of general formula Ru(PPh3)2(L)2 have been synthesized and characterized. The spectroscopic and cyclic voltammetric studies of these complexes are also reported. X-ray crystal structure determination of two of the complexes reveal that Ru(II) occupies trans,trans,trans-(t,t,t) N2O2P2 centrosymmetric octahedral environments, with the ligand pair occupying the equatorial plane. 31P NMR confirms the presence of two trans-PPh3 groups in all the complexes. The transformation of the complexes in dichloromethane solution is studied by spectrophotometry and 31P NMR spectroscopy.
